# Is "Vacant Possession" by Hilary Mantel a First Edition?

> **Quick answer.** A first edition of Vacant Possession by Hilary Mantel (Chatto & Windus, 1986) is identified by: States 'First published 1986' by Chatto & Windus on the copyright page. UK Chatto & Windus (1986) is the true first.

**Checklist — a true first has these:**
- States 'First published 1986' by Chatto & Windus on the copyright page
- Original green cloth, spine lettered in gilt, in a priced dust jacket
- Mantel's second novel, a sequel to her debut Every Day Is Mother's Day
- Publisher imprint reads Chatto & Windus
- Not a book-club edition (see below)

## Points of issue
States 'First published 1986' by Chatto & Windus on the copyright page. Original green cloth, spine lettered in gilt, in a priced dust jacket. Mantel's second novel, a sequel to her debut Every Day Is Mother's Day.

## Is this the true first?
UK Chatto & Windus (1986) is the true first. The US Holt edition came much later (2000). The UK strongly precedes.
